UNMC: 16 U.S. citizens safely repatriated to UNMC, Nebraska Medicine

unmc

UNMC Sixteen Americans who were on a cruise ship associated with a hantavirus outbreak have been repatriated to UNMC and Nebraska Medicine.

They arrived in Omaha early Monday on a U.S. Department of State plane from the Canary Islands. Fifteen were “resting now” on Monday morning in the National Quarantine Unit at the Davis Global Center, reported Michael Wadman, MD, Muelleman Chair of Emergency Medicine at UNMC, the unit’s medical director. The sixteenth, who previously tested positive for Andes Hantavirus, was transported to the Nebraska Biocontainment Unit for monitoring. This individual was “doing well and not showing any symptoms at this time,” as of Monday morning, reported Angela Hewlett, MD, Orr Chair in Health Security and the NBU’s medical director.

Two other individuals, one showing symptoms, were transported to Emory University in Atlanta and its biocontainment unit.

Federal, state, university, UNMC and Nebraska Medicine experts updated the public Monday morning at a press conference at the medical center. CNN, NBC News, CBS News, FOX News, ABC News and KETV News attended, among other outlets.

The U.S. federal government, as it had during infectious diseases outbreaks of Ebola and COVID-19, again turned to UNMC and Nebraska Medicine and its world-class experts and facilities.

“We are honored to have this responsibility to repatriate these American citizens. There is no place in the country where they would be better cared for, more safely and more effectively,” said University of Nebraska System President Jeffrey P. Gold, MD.
